      Devices for mobility /walking. Canes and walking sticks, along with guide dogs, are the most well known assistive technologies used by visually impaired people. More high-tech aids have recently begun to be developed such as satellite-based orientation and navigation systems to support blind pedestrians.

      Canes, walking sticks, or crutches must have rubberized tips. The cane, walking stick, or crutches must be able to be held by the . passenger while riding on the vehicle. Walking sticks should be no more than shoulder height of the passenger and must not be a hazard to other passengers when using it …
